TROUBLESHOOTING - continued

PROBLEM:

Harmonic current distortion exceeds 5% on one or more

 

phases at full load.

 

 

Possible cause:

Source impedance is less than 1.5%.

Solution

Add a minimum 1.5% impedance line reactor to the filter input

 

 

Possible cause:

Input source voltage harmonic distortion.

Solution

Identify equipment causing harmonic voltage distortion and add

 

filters as required or accept elevated THVD

 

 

Possible cause:

Line voltage unbalance exceeds 1%.

Solution:

Balance input line voltage to 1% or less.

 

 

PROBLEM:

Filter output voltage is not within specification

 

 

Possible cause:

Filter input voltage is not within specification.

Solution:

Check the AC input line voltage and verify that it is within tolerance.

 

Refer to the filter service conditions and performance specifications

 

in Chapter 3 for tolerances.

 

 

Possible cause:

Source impedance is out of tolerance.

Solution:

Verify that the source impedance is within tolerance. Refer to the

 

filter service conditions and performance specifications in Chapter 4

 

for tolerances.
